    Panasonic announced the Lumix DMC-TS2 (DMC-FT2), the company’s second rugged digital camera designed for active outdoor use, following the DMC-TS1/DMC-FT1. The new TS2 further strengthens its toughness and is waterproof to 33 feet (10m), shockproof to 10 feet (2m), freezeproof to 14-degree F (-10-degree C) and dustproof.     Synology DiskStation DS1010+ Synology introduces the new DiskStation DS110j and DS1010+ network attached storage solutions. These DS110j and DS1010+ both support iSCSI storage management, DLNA/UPnP Media Server and iTunes Server. Both 2.5-inch and 3.5-inch SATA hard drives/SSDs are supported.
